用组合框[infopath]中的数据定义字段

本文关键字:数据 定义 字段 组合 infopath | 更新日期: 2023-09-27 18:11:29

我想通过复选框设置一些字段的值。我的问题是,因为我可以只是拉一个值,但我需要设置所选对象的所有值。

用组合框[infopath]中的数据定义字段

免责声明:当你不努力去做这个问题时,你会得到这样一个抽象的答案。

好的,如果你需要设置SelectedObject的值,那么你可以这样做:

ClassA o = combo.SelectedObject as ClassA;
o.PropertyA = newValueFromSomewhere1;
o.PropertyB = newValueFromSomewhere2;

假设有这样一个类:

public class ClassA
{
    public string PropertyA { get; set; }
    public string PropertyB { get; set; }
}

你当然需要让它适合你的对象